Pembrokshire hospice secures National Lottery grant

More than £270,000 has been awarded by the National Lottery to Paul Sartori Hospice at Home.

Funding was granted for the Future Care Planning Service, allowing the nonprofit to expand on ten years of community service.

With the present deficits in hospice funding throughout the United Kingdom, this significant relief comes at a critical moment.

Being a separate nonprofit, it depends on obtaining funding from different sources in order to fulfill its mission.

Especially in light of the approaching hard times, this National Lottery grant is a substantial help to enable more work.
